TS EDCET Answer Key 2026 Highlights

From the exam to the declared result, TS EDCET 2026 moved through its full cycle in just 18 days, a genuinely fast pace compared with several other state entrance exams covered on this page.

ParticularsDetails
Exam NameTS EDCET 2026 (Telangana State Education Common Entrance Test)
Conducting BodyKakatiya University, on behalf of TGCHE
Exam DateMay 12, 2026
Provisional Answer KeyMay 15, 2026
Objection WindowClosed May 17, 2026
ResultMay 30, 2026
Total Marks150 (150 questions, no negative marking)
Official Websiteedcet.tgche.ac.in

TS EDCET 2026: Why the Answer Key Differs by Methodology Subject

A candidate comparing their score against a friend's, or against a generic online key, could easily end up confused, since the single largest section on the paper is not the same for every candidate at all.

  • The Methodology Subject section carries 60 of the paper's 150 marks, making it the single largest section by a wide margin.
  • Candidates choose one of five options for this section: Mathematics, Physical Sciences, Biological Sciences, Social Studies, or English.
  • Since each option tests entirely different content, the answer key itself is published separately for each methodology subject, not as one shared document.
  • A candidate should confirm which methodology option their own hall ticket and question paper cover before comparing responses against any key at all.

TS EDCET 2026 Subject Wise Pattern

The 150 question paper splits unevenly across four sections, and knowing this weighting matters more here than in exams where every subject carries the same share of marks.

SectionQuestionsMarks
General English2525
General Knowledge and Educational Issues4040
Teaching Aptitude2525
Methodology Subject (candidate's choice)6060

Methodology Subject alone equals the combined weight of General English and Teaching Aptitude together, so a candidate's chosen subject option tends to move the final score more than any other single section.

How to Download TS EDCET 2026 Answer Key

The key sits behind a candidate login and is organised by question paper set, so selecting the correct combination matters before any comparison against a candidate's own responses means anything.

  • Visit edcet.tgche.ac.in and open the Answer Key link.
  • Log in with the registration number and hall ticket number.
  • Select the question paper set, A, B, C, or D, matching the paper actually attempted.
  • Download the answer key and response sheet together, along with the master question paper.

TS EDCET 2026 Objection Process

The window to challenge the provisional key stayed open for only about two days, so candidates needed to act quickly once the fast released key actually went live.

  • Log in to edcet.tgche.ac.in with the registration number and hall ticket number.
  • Select the specific question being challenged.
  • Submit supporting justification for the objection.
  • Complete submission before May 17, 2026, since the window does not reopen afterward.

TS EDCET 2026 Score Calculation

Since there is no negative marking anywhere in TS EDCET, working out a probable score is simply a matter of counting correct answers across all four sections.

  • Match each response against the final answer key for the correct question paper set.
  • Count the correct answers in General English, General Knowledge and Educational Issues, Teaching Aptitude, and the Methodology Subject separately.
  • Add all four section totals together for the final score out of 150.

A candidate who matches 100 of 150 questions scores exactly 100, since nothing is added or subtracted for the remaining 50, whether they were wrong attempts or left unanswered entirely.

TS EDCET 2026 Participating Universities Cutoff as Context

Since cutoffs vary sharply by institute rather than following one shared figure, last year's approximate closing ranks work only as a rough guide to what mattered for a seat.

UniversityApproximate Cutoff Rank
Osmania University650 to 1,500
Kakatiya University1,000 to 3,000
Mahatma Gandhi University2,000 to 5,000
Palamuru University3,000 to 7,000
Satavahana University4,000 to 8,000
Telangana University5,000 to 10,000
Affiliated B.Ed Colleges10,000 to 25,000+

The gap between Osmania University's closing rank near 1,500 and affiliated colleges closing well past 10,000 shows how much demand concentrates around a handful of government universities, even within a single state level exam.

TS EDCET 2026 Important Points

A few extra facts are worth keeping in mind alongside everything already covered above, since they affect how a candidate should treat both the key and the eventual rank.

  • The final answer key, not the provisional one, is what the result and rank card are calculated from.
  • The qualifying mark is 25 percent, or 37 out of 150, for General category candidates. SC and ST candidates have no minimum qualifying mark.
  • The Methodology Subject section alone carries 40 percent of the total marks, making it more consequential to preparation than any of the other three sections individually.
  • The exam is available in both English and Telugu, so candidates should confirm which medium their own question paper and admit card were generated in.
  • TS EDCET leads to a two year B.Ed programme, a requirement for most teaching positions in government and private schools across Telangana.
  • Candidates from outside Telangana can apply for TS EDCET, though local and non-local status affects which reservation category benefits apply during counselling.

TS EDCET 2026 Eligibility Behind the Answer Key

A candidate's score only matters once basic eligibility is confirmed, so it helps to know what actually qualified someone to appear for this exam in the first place.

  • Candidates needed a Bachelor's or Master's degree from a recognised university, with at least 50 percent aggregate marks in the qualifying examination.
  • Candidates in the final year of their qualifying degree could apply provisionally, subject to confirming their result before admission.
  • Candidates needed to have completed 19 years of age as on July 1, 2026, with no upper age limit specified.
  • Both Telangana and non-Telangana candidates can apply, though local and non-local status affects reservation eligibility during counselling.

What Comes After TS EDCET 2026 Answer Key

Once the rank card is out, qualifying candidates move into a counselling process covering a wide range of participating universities and affiliated B.Ed colleges spread across Telangana state.

  • Counselling covers online registration, certificate verification, web options entry, and seat allotment based on rank, category, and preferences.
  • Seats span Osmania University, Kakatiya University, Mahatma Gandhi University, Palamuru University, Satavahana University, Telangana University, and their affiliated colleges.
  • Candidates must report to the allotted institution and complete document verification to confirm admission once a seat is offered.

TS EDCET Answer Key 2026 FAQs

Ques: Is the TS EDCET 2026 answer key the same for every candidate?

Ans: No, the largest section, Methodology Subject, differs depending on which of five options, Mathematics, Physical Sciences, Biological Sciences, Social Studies, or English, a candidate chose, so the key is published separately for each.

Ques: How long did TS EDCET 2026 take from exam to result?

Ans: Just 18 days, a genuinely fast turnaround, with the provisional key released only 3 days after the exam itself.

Ques: Does TS EDCET 2026 deduct marks for a wrong answer?

Ans: No, TS EDCET has no negative marking. A wrong answer scores the same as an unattempted one, which is nothing at all.

Ques: Is there a minimum score needed to qualify in TS EDCET 2026?

Ans: Yes, General category candidates need at least 25 percent, or 37 out of 150. SC and ST candidates have no minimum qualifying mark.

Ques: Can I use someone else's methodology subject key to check my own paper?

Ans: No, since each methodology option tests entirely different content, a key from a different subject will not line up with your own responses at all.
